What Should You Consider When Choosing the Best 36 Inch LED Aquarium Light?

When choosing the best 36 inch LED aquarium light, several key factors should be considered to ensure optimal performance and compatibility with your aquarium setup.

  • Light Spectrum: The spectrum of light emitted by the LED is crucial for plant growth and fish health. A full-spectrum light that mimics natural sunlight is ideal, as it promotes photosynthesis in aquatic plants and enhances the coloration of fish.
  • Wattage and Lumen Output: The wattage and lumen output of the light determine its brightness and energy efficiency. Higher wattage and lumen ratings usually indicate a brighter light, which is essential for deep or densely planted aquariums, ensuring all areas receive adequate illumination.
  • Adjustability and Features: Look for lights with adjustable brightness, timers, and customizable settings. These features allow you to simulate natural day-night cycles and cater to the specific lighting needs of your aquarium inhabitants.
  • Heat Emission: LED lights are generally cooler than traditional lighting, but some models can still emit heat. It’s important to choose a light that minimizes heat output to avoid raising the water temperature in your aquarium, which can stress fish and plants.
  • Build Quality and Durability: The construction of the light fixture should be robust and waterproof, especially since it will be used over an aquarium. A durable design ensures longevity and reduces the risk of moisture damage, which can otherwise lead to electrical failures.
  • Energy Efficiency: Opt for LED lights that are energy-efficient to save on electricity bills while still providing high-quality lighting. Energy-efficient models not only consume less power but also have a longer lifespan, making them a more sustainable choice.
  • Price and Warranty: Consider your budget and the warranty offered by the manufacturer. A reasonable price should reflect the quality and features of the light, while a good warranty can provide peace of mind regarding its reliability and performance.

Why is Lumen Output Important for Healthy Aquariums?

Lumen output plays a crucial role in maintaining a healthy aquarium environment. It measures the amount of visible light emitted by a light source, significantly impacting plant growth and aquatic life. Understanding the relationship between lumen output and your aquarium’s needs is essential for achieving optimal health for both flora and fauna.

Key points to consider include:

  • Photosynthesis: Aquatic plants require sufficient light for photosynthesis, the process through which they convert light energy into chemical energy. Inadequate lumen output can stunt growth, leading to poor plant health and reduced oxygen levels in the water.

  • Fish Health: Many fish species thrive in well-lit environments, which can stimulate natural behaviors such as breeding and foraging. The right lumen output helps maintain their lively colors and overall vitality.

  • Algae Control: While some light is necessary for plants, excessive lumen output can encourage unwanted algae growth, leading to an imbalance in the ecosystem. Striking the right balance is key.

  • Light Spectrum: Not just lumen output, but the spectrum of light emitted also matters. Different wavelengths support various biological processes, making it important to choose lights that cater to the specific needs of your aquarium’s inhabitants.

Selecting a fixture with the right lumen output can enhance the overall health and aesthetic appeal of your aquarium, creating a thriving aquatic habitat.

How Do Adjustable Intensity Settings Benefit Aquarium Environments?

  • Customizable Lighting Conditions: Adjustable intensity allows aquarists to tailor the light levels to the specific needs of different species of fish and plants in the tank. For instance, some plants thrive in bright light, while others require lower light levels, making it essential to modulate the intensity to promote healthy growth.
  • Energy Efficiency: By lowering the intensity during certain times of the day or for specific types of organisms, users can save on energy costs. This feature not only contributes to lower electricity bills but also reduces the carbon footprint associated with running an aquarium.
  • Enhanced Aesthetic Appeal: The ability to adjust light intensity allows for dynamic visual effects that can enhance the beauty of the aquarium. Dimmer settings can create a calming ambiance, while brighter settings can highlight fish colors and plant details, making the aquarium more visually appealing during various times of the day.
  • Simulating Natural Environments: Adjustable settings help simulate natural day and night cycles, which is crucial for the well-being of aquatic life. Mimicking the gradual changes in light intensity found in nature can reduce stress among fish and promote more natural behavior.
  • Algae Control: Managing light intensity can help control algae growth, as excessive light can lead to algal blooms. By adjusting the intensity, aquarists can find a balance that supports plant growth while minimizing unwanted algae proliferation.

What Maintenance Practices Are Essential for 36 Inch LED Aquarium Lights to Ensure Longevity?

Essential maintenance practices for 36 inch LED aquarium lights ensure their longevity and optimal performance.

  • Regular Cleaning: Keeping the light fixtures clean is crucial to prevent dust and algae buildup, which can reduce light output. Use a soft cloth or a microfiber towel to gently wipe down the surfaces, ensuring that the bulbs and lenses are clear for maximum light penetration.
  • Check for Corrosion: Inspect the fixtures and connections for any signs of corrosion or rust, especially if the aquarium is saltwater. Corrosion can lead to electrical failures, so it’s important to clean any affected areas and apply a protective coating if necessary.
  • Monitor Temperature: LED lights can generate heat, and excessive temperatures can shorten their lifespan. Ensure that the lights are placed in a well-ventilated area and consider using fans or cooling systems to maintain an optimal temperature.
  • Replace Damaged Components: If any part of the lighting system, such as bulbs or wiring, shows signs of damage, replacing those components promptly is essential. Using damaged parts can lead to further issues or even complete system failure, so regular inspections are recommended.
  • Adjust Light Duration: To prevent overstressing the LEDs, it is important to set an appropriate light duration based on the needs of your aquarium. Typically, 10 to 12 hours of light per day is sufficient, and using timers can help maintain consistent lighting schedules.
  • Test Electrical Connections: Periodically check all electrical connections for tightness and security to prevent flickering or failure. Loose connections can lead to intermittent lighting issues or even electrical hazards, so ensuring everything is secure will enhance safety and performance.
